The vanadium liquid flow battery energy storage system has been formally connected to the grid in Woniu Power Plant (50MW) for more than 2 years, and all operating indicators have met the design requirements. Energy storage power station plays an important role in tracking planned generation (energy storage), smoothing wind power output, emergency response of transient active power output, and emergency support of transient voltage. For Woniu Power Plant, the installed capacity of the wind farm is 45 MW, and the wind turbine generator is connected to the booster station of the wind farm by 35kV lines. The planned total capacity of the energy storage station is 5 MW/10 MWh.
The energy storage power station is composed of all vanadium liquid flow battery system, energy storage inverter, step-up transformer, local monitoring system, monitoring system of the energy storage power station and other equipment. Using the standardized and modular design concept, the 5MW/10MWh all vanadium liquid flow battery is composed of 15 352kW/700kWh all vanadium liquid flow unit battery systems.
